What are amine units?

The Amine Unit A typical Amine Unit consists of an absorber (contactor) and regenerator (stripper) along with their ancillary equipment. A process gas stream is first passed through the absorber, where H2S and CO2 are removed by the “lean” solvent.

What is an amine absorber?

In the absorber, the downflowing amine solution absorbs H. 2S and CO. 2 from the upflowing sour gas to produce a sweetened gas stream (i.e., a gas free of hydrogen sulfide and carbon dioxide) as a product and an amine solution rich in the absorbed acid gases.

What is amine circulation rate?

The circulation rate of amine in the absorption process is highly important to ensure effective treatment of acid gases. The acid gas loading of amine is primarily a function of amine circulation rate and contact time. The higher the circulation rate, the higher the removal efficiency of CO2 in the treated gas.

What is amine reflux?

Reflux is a process where a fluid is removed from a vessel, condensed and returned to the vessel to enhance the process. The reflux system consists of reflux condenser, accumulator and pump. The condensed liquids are pumped to the top of the stripper to reflux. …

What is the similarities of amine and amide?

Compounds containing a nitrogen atom bonded in a hydrocarbon framework are classified as amines. Compounds that have a nitrogen atom bonded to one side of a carbonyl group are classified as amides. Amines are a basic functional group. Amines and carboxylic acids can combine in a condensation reaction to form amides.

Who are the companies that use MDEA based amines?

BASF, Betz Chemical, Dow, Huntsman Chemical, Shell, Union Carbide and other companies offer MDEA based specialty amines to enhance or to “customize” the sweetening capability of the amine solution.
